From bef44b20424f8f0adf459039baa5c552fa51830e Mon Sep 17 00:00:00 2001 From: sterni Date: Tue, 14 Sep 2021 13:00:01 +0200 Subject: [PATCH] refactor(nix/tag): use throw over lib.assertMsg Slightly prettier error message etc. Change-Id: I9af4ec6ce337c65b5ca0820dc15a4e084832c529 Reviewed-on: https://cl.tvl.fyi/c/depot/+/3542 Tested-by: BuildkiteCI Reviewed-by: tazjin --- nix/tag/default.nix |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/nix/tag/default.nix b/nix/tag/default.nix index 23f369c2b..9c55e6263 100644 --- a/nix/tag/default.nix +++ b/nix/tag/default.nix @@ -39,7 +39,7 @@ let # like `verifyTag`, but throws the error message if it is not a tag. assertIsTag = tag: let res = verifyTag tag; in - assert lib.assertMsg res.isTag res.errmsg; + assert res.isTag || throw res.errmsg; { inherit (res) name val; };